Basic Computer Applications — MCQs (With

Answers)

1. The physical parts of a computer are called:


A) Hardware B) Software C) Programs D) Files
Answer: A) Hardware

2. The programs that run on a computer are known as:


A) Software B) Hardware C) Devices D) Components
Answer: A) Software

3. The brain of the computer is the:


A) CPU B) Monitor C) Keyboard D) Mouse
Answer: A) CPU

4. The full form of CPU is:


A) Central Processing Unit B) Central Power Unit C) Control Processing Unit D) Central Program
Unit
Answer: A) Central Processing Unit

5. The device used to enter data into a computer is called:


A) Input device B) Output device C) Storage device D) Display unit
Answer: A) Input device

6. The device used to display output is called:


A) Output device B) Input device C) Control device D) Storage device
Answer: A) Output device

7. The main memory of the computer is:


A) RAM B) Hard disk C) Pen drive D) CD
Answer: A) RAM

8. RAM stands for:


A) Random Access Memory B) Read Access Memory C) Run Access Memory D) Rapid Access
Memory
Answer: A) Random Access Memory

9. ROM stands for:


A) Read Only Memory B) Read Online Memory C) Random Output Memory D) Run Only Memory
Answer: A) Read Only Memory

10. The unit of computer memory is:


A) Byte B) Meter C) Watt D) Hertz
Answer: A) Byte

11. 1 Kilobyte (KB) is equal to:


A) 1024 Bytes B) 1000 Bytes C) 512 Bytes D) 2048 Bytes
Answer: A) 1024 Bytes

12. Hard disk is a type of:


A) Secondary storage B) Primary storage C) Input device D) Output device
Answer: A) Secondary storage
13. The operating system is a type of:
A) System software B) Application software C) Utility program D) Firmware
Answer: A) System software

14. Which of the following is an example of an operating system?


A) Windows B) MS Word C) Google Chrome D) Photoshop
Answer: A) Windows

15. MS Word is used for:


A) Word processing B) Calculations C) Presentations D) Database management
Answer: A) Word processing

16. The default file extension of a Word document is:


A) .docx B) .xlsx C) .pptx D) .txt
Answer: A) .docx

17. MS Excel is used for:


A) Spreadsheet calculations B) Word processing C) Drawing D) Web browsing
Answer: A) Spreadsheet calculations

18. The default file extension of an Excel file is:


A) .xlsx B) .docx C) .pptx D) .csv
Answer: A) .xlsx

19. MS PowerPoint is used for:


A) Creating presentations B) Editing photos C) Writing code D) Drawing diagrams
Answer: A) Creating presentations

20. The shortcut key to save a file in MS Office is:


A) Ctrl + S B) Ctrl + P C) Ctrl + O D) Ctrl + C
Answer: A) Ctrl + S

21. The shortcut key to copy text is:


A) Ctrl + C B) Ctrl + X C) Ctrl + V D) Ctrl + Z
Answer: A) Ctrl + C

22. The shortcut key to paste text is:


A) Ctrl + V B) Ctrl + C C) Ctrl + X D) Ctrl + A
Answer: A) Ctrl + V

23. The Internet is a:


A) Global network of computers B) Local area network C) Database D) Software program
Answer: A) Global network of computers

24. WWW stands for:


A) World Wide Web B) Wide World Web C) Web World Wide D) World Web Window
Answer: A) World Wide Web

25. A web browser is used to:


A) Access websites B) Create documents C) Draw pictures D) Play music
Answer: A) Access websites

26. Which of the following is a web browser?


A) Google Chrome B) MS Word C) Excel D) PowerPoint
Answer: A) Google Chrome
27. E-mail stands for:
A) Electronic mail B) Electrical mail C) Express mail D) Easy mail
Answer: A) Electronic mail

28. The device that connects a computer to the Internet is called a:


A) Modem B) Printer C) Router D) Keyboard
Answer: A) Modem

29. The full form of URL is:


A) Uniform Resource Locator B) Universal Resource Link C) Uniform Reference Locator D)
Universal Reference Link
Answer: A) Uniform Resource Locator

30. The main page of a website is called:


A) Home page B) Index page C) Start page D) Web page
Answer: A) Home page

31. The smallest unit of information in a computer is:


A) Bit B) Byte C) Nibble D) Word
Answer: A) Bit

32. Binary number system is based on:


A) 2 digits B) 8 digits C) 10 digits D) 16 digits
Answer: A) 2 digits

33. The device used to print documents is:


A) Printer B) Scanner C) Keyboard D) Mouse
Answer: A) Printer

34. The device used to scan images or text is:


A) Scanner B) Printer C) Monitor D) CPU
Answer: A) Scanner

35. Which key is used to delete characters to the left of the cursor?
A) Backspace B) Delete C) Shift D) Tab
Answer: A) Backspace

36. The device used to move the cursor on the screen is:
A) Mouse B) Keyboard C) Printer D) Scanner
Answer: A) Mouse

37. Software designed to protect a computer from viruses is called:


A) Antivirus B) Firewall C) Malware D) Spyware
Answer: A) Antivirus

38. The term “bit” stands for:


A) Binary digit B) Basic digit C) Binary data D) Basic information type
Answer: A) Binary digit

39. Cloud computing allows users to:


A) Store data online B) Print faster C) Use offline storage D) Increase CPU speed
Answer: A) Store data online

40. A PowerPoint presentation file has the extension:


A) .pptx B) .docx C) .xlsx D) .pdf
Answer: A) .pptx
